Gallagher responds to stage attack

The guitarist made fun of the incident on his blog, saying: "Someone, who can only be described as a 'Canadian', was able to get on stage, somehow managed to evade our crack security team (Trotters Independent Security Service) and assaulted my midriff.
"Can't say much more than that as the 'perpetrator's' gonna get the book thrown at him. Repeatedly. It was all going so well up until that point'n'all."
Oasis were forced to cancel a show in Ontario to allow Gallagher to recover from his injuries.
"[I] feel like I've had a sparring session with Ricky Hatton," he continued. "Still, we'll probably get an extra couple of days in NYC. Every cloud, eh?"
Gallagher's attacker Daniel Sullivan reportedly hid under the stage to avoid detection from the festival's security team.
